I was watching an episode of Seinfeld on the 5th season DVD called "the Hamptons".  Some may know that Wouldn't It Be Nice is heard part way through in this episode.  The notes that they have to go along with the episode claim the version on there is not actually the Beach Boys but a soundalike and I'm very skeptical about this.  The commentary says the track was expensive to get but they didn't say anything about having another artist do it to lessen the cost.  To me the version is unmistakably the real one.  Anyone who has seen this episode have any thoughts on this?

I know that in the episode where Kramer goes to L.A ("The Keys"), he roller skates there and "California Girls" is playing, the instrumental break right before the final chorus and you can definitely tell it's cover, or the musical
director arranged it for the episode. But I agree, that in "The Hamptons" it definitely is the original. @My Brother Woody: Possibly, but the DVDs are the original full episodes digitally remastered. But I supposed they could have
gone back in like you said. But in the DVD and re-runs I've always noticed its the original "Wouldn't It Be Nice".
